How many floors are at the new hospital?
There are 7 floors at the new MTMC. The fourth through seventh floor are identical and same-handed patient rooms, meaning they are identical rather than traditionally mirrored rooms. This allows the room's layout to become intuitive to caregivers, eliminating time-waste and confusion.
How much did the new hospital cost?
The project was $267 million. In addition to the hospital facility, the DePaul Medical Office Building is on the site. The hospital will have 286-beds with shelled space for additional beds as the community grows.
What will happen to the current hospital?
MTMC has put together an Advisory Council to ensure that the community's best interests are served after the medical center moves its operations to 1700 Medical Center Parkway. The board is comprised of community and business leaders from Rutherford County.
Why did the hospital need to move to a new location?
Two primary reasons: accessibility and no room to grow. The New MTMC provids ample room for growth and easy access for our patients from throughout the region with direct interstate access via Medical Center Parkway exit on I-24.
The new hospital's campus at 68.5 acres is twice than MTMC's current campus where the hospital was established in 1927.
The frame for the hospital consists of 4,000 steel beams and 10 elevated deck pours have been completed to date.
1,881 tons have been erected to date, 859 tons remaining.
Construction requires 2.8 million man-hours. One person working 40 hours a week would take 1,346 years.
30,955 truck loads of soil and rock fill the site, enough to cover a football field 210 feet deep.
The 2.3 million square feet of drywall is enough to build 250 houses.
You could stretch the total linear feet of electrical wiring from Murfreesboro to Houston, TX. That's 738 miles!
Beautiful landscaping will be graced with more than 9,000 trees and shrubs!
Cost of all major equipment (mechanical, plumbing and electrical) is over nine million dollars and will serve the entire 550,o00 square foot hospital.
